# Stillpress — incremental static site rebuild worker
#
# Support team: this file controls how Stillpress decides which pages to
# rebuild after a content change. STILLPRESS_DIRTY_WINDOW sets how far back
# (in minutes) edits are scanned; widening it forces broader rebuilds and
# slows publishes, so adjust only when customers report stale pages.
# The worker posts rebuild events to the publishing queue and must
# authenticate with the queue secret defined on the next line.

sealed setting: RELAY_SECRET5=a5d5f

## Key Ceremony Checklist — Item 7

SurveyLark offline mode: verify the field cache signing key is sealed before ceremony close. Two witnesses required. Air-gapped laptop only. Record serials in the ledger. If the sealed bundle must ever be reopened by future maintainers, the escrow unlock requires the recovery passphrase recorded below.

strongbox words: raldor-eliir-lamael

## PR: Close descriptor leak in the Marrowgate sync worker

Support has been fielding reports of the Marrowgate agent dying overnight with "too many open files." The root cause: retry paths in the sync worker re-opened sockets without closing the prior handle on timeout. This PR wraps every acquisition in a scoped guard, adds a leak counter to the health endpoint, and lowers the reconnect ceiling so a regression surfaces quickly instead of after hours of drift. The guard and ceiling behavior are controlled by the constants below.

tuning table, kawep-tawif:
CAPS = {
    "olidor": 80,
    "belion": 7,
    "quenys": 225,
    "druox": 839,
    "fraath": 482,
}

# Scanwick Barcode Integration — Environments

Three environments: dev, staging, prod. Dev uses the emulator at Hollis Depot; no physical scanners. Staging talks to the test rig in the Marbury warehouse, refreshed weekly. Prod serves all Tillgate retail sites. Do not point dev builds at prod endpoints — the integration writes inventory adjustments immediately. Deploys go through the Ferrow pipeline only; no manual pushes. Prod runs with the configuration shown below.

deployment values, fajop-tafof:
quenath:
  pin: 6442
  metrics_host: metrics.quenath.qorvellabs.internal
  tenant: zorvan
  seal: seal_794c401a